Description

Design clothing and romance a guy of your choice. Tailor Tales is an otome that has you playing a female fashion designer who runs her own boutique. Set in a fictional European country, her life gets complicated when she meets a certain guy in a fateful encounter. Throughout the game she'll be required to design clothes for clients to earn enough gold to purchase the next chapter of the story.

Customize your main character's looks and choose whether to be 'fierce' or 'kind' with your guy. Perhaps you'd like to kiss him first, or would rather he take the lead; it's all your choice and there are no bad endings! Each guy has his own unique route so you can jump right in and experience a completely different story.

<report>I am playing Tailor Tales Plus, the 18+ version available via patreon. So far, I've finished Grey's route, and am currently playing Caine's route; I will only be commenting on these two.

What I like: the LIs, the sprites and CGs, no bad endings, sex scenes are steamy enough. Writing on Grey's route was mostly excellent -- 8.5/10. Love Caine as a character. My heart <3

What I dislike: Honestly, I dislike the entire premise of Grey's route; It's too far fetched. The writing for Caine's route is noticeably poorer, but not terrible; It gets better as the story goes on.
I picked up Tailor Tales because I was absolutely desperate to play more R18 otomes, and I'd heard good things about it. I can't say it totally lives up to the hype, but it comes close. Low replay value though. 7.5/10.
